Arina Bianco Porcelain Tile

The Arina Bianco Porcelain Tile offers a stunning marble look with a matte finish, perfect for both indoor and outdoor spaces. Made from durable porcelain, it is resistant to water, frost, and heavy foot traffic, making it ideal for residential and commercial use.


Key Features:

  • Durable Porcelain Material: Ensures long-lasting performance and resistance to wear.
  • Elegant Marble Look: Provides a sophisticated aesthetic for any space.
  • Waterproof and Frost Resistant: Suitable for indoor and outdoor applications.
  • Versatile Installation Options: Can be used on floors, walls, and shower surfaces.
  • High Print Quality: Features inkjet technology for a realistic stone appearance.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):

Q: Can this tile be used outdoors?
A: Yes, the Arina Bianco Porcelain Tile is frost resistant and waterproof, making it suitable for outdoor use.


Q: Is this tile suitable for shower walls?
A: Yes, it is designed to be used on shower walls.


Q: What is the recommended grout line size?
A: The suggested grout line size is 1/8, 3/16, 3/8, or 1/4.


Q: Can this tile be used with radiant heating systems?
A: Yes, it is compatible with radiant heat systems.


Q: What is the PEI rating of this tile?
A: The tile has a PEI rating of 5, indicating it is suitable for heavy foot traffic areas.
